This is a front-end for the Online Encyclopedia of Integer Sequences, made by Christian Perfect. The idea is to provide OEIS entries in non-ancient HTML, and then to think about how they're presented visually. The source code is on GitHub.

A249191 Number of length n+6 0..2 arrays with no seven consecutive terms having four times the sum of any three elements equal to three times the sum of the remaining four.
